National Midget Auto Racing Hall of Fame, Auto racing museum at Angell Park Speedway in Sun Prairie, Wisconsin, US.

The National Midget Auto Racing Hall of Fame at Angell Park Speedway in Sun Prairie, Wisconsin, gathers memorabilia, photos, and documents from midget racing history. Display areas show personal items from drivers, car builders, and other significant figures who shaped this type of racing.

The facility was established to honor the contributions of more than 200 people to midget auto racing development, including famous drivers like Mario Andretti and A.J. Foyt. New members are inducted yearly, reflecting the ongoing importance of this racing category.

The hall documents how drivers, car builders, and racing enthusiasts shaped midget auto racing into the sport it is today. Visitors can learn through exhibits how different people contributed to making this racing category what it became.

Visiting works best during Sunday racing events in the summer months when the museum is open at the speedway. The annual induction ceremony takes place at a separate location, so plan ahead if you want to attend that celebration.

The museum preserves racing equipment and personal items, including memorabilia from Chuck Gurney, a multiple winner of major midget race competitions. These objects show the craftsmanship and personal stories of those who shaped this racing discipline.
